Abstract: The further investigation of the chemical constituents of the leaves of Oplopanax elatus Nakai led to the isolation of two new triterpenoid saponins, named Cirensenosides M(1) and N(2). The structures of the two saponins were elucidated as 3α-hydroxyolean-9(11), 12-diene-28-oic acid 28-O-α-L-rhamnopyranosyl-(1→4)-β-D-glucopyranosyl-(1→6)-β-D-glucopyranoside(1) and 3-α-hydroxyolean 11, 13(18)-diene-28-oic acid 28-O-α-L-r hamnopyranosyl -(1→4) -β -D -glucopyranosyl(1→6) -β -D -glucopyranoside(2), respectively.
